Moratorium
A period of delay or suspension of an activity or a law, often used to refer to a stage of exploration in Erikson's theory of adolescent development.
Foreclosure
Erikson’s term for premature identity formation, which occurs when an adolescent adopts their parents’ or society’s roles and values wholesale, without questioning or analysis.
Adolescence-Limited Offender
denotes individuals who engage in criminal or antisocial behavior primarily during their teenage years, typically desisting as they enter adulthood.
Drug Abuse
The misuse of drugs or substances in a manner that deviates from the prescribed medical guidelines or societal norms, often leading to addiction and adverse health effects.
